Rodriguez rules, but the winner is Bonanomi

Marco Bonanomi has won unexpectedly race 1 in F.3000 Italian Championship and Euroseries 3000 on Vallelunga track. The Fisichella Motorsport driver had not mounted on the highest step of the podium since Mugello event, and has conquered the head of the group only during the last lap, when the unlucky Rodriguez suddenly went out of the scene. The spanish driver, started in pole position, has run without any doubt, increasing more and more his advantage up to 2"5 untill the stop of his car at the final turns because of problems on the axle shaft.

Bonanomi's win opens up again the Championship, having his direct opponent and team-mate, Giacomo Ricci, who started on the third row of the grid, obtained the fifth position. The driver from Milan, seventh during the first lap, has soon overtaken Ippoliti, without however recovering more positions. The two Fisichella Motorsport driver are now very close, with Ricci leading on Bonanomi by 3 poits in Euroseries and 2 in Italian Championship.

The race hasn't twisted particularily the starting grid, if not during the final phase, with leading drivers keeping basically their placements.

Excellent start for Bonanomi who has managed to rise above D'Ambrosio and Tuka Rocha. The Belgian from Euronova team has run after the leading pair, loosing slowly ground. Rodriguez final forfait has raised him to the second step on the podium, at 8"9 from Bonanomi. Minardi team has had at least some satisfaction with Tuka Rocha's third place, 9"6 behind the winner. Euronova has placed Petrov just nearby the podium, while Fausto Ippoliti, debuting with Minardi team, has obtained the sixth placement. Frankie Provenzano, on F.3000 Rookies' Team car, has proved to be the best rookie with his tenth placement. The one Lola Light from Facondini team, driven by Gian Maria Gabbiani, hasn't started the race because of technical problems. The race of the debuting Stefano Attianese (Avelon) has last only 4 laps, because of his going out at Trincea turn.

<pre> RACE 1 Vallelunga

1.  Marco Bonanomi              Lola B02/50      FMS                    22'57"253
2.  Jerome D'Ambrosio           Lola B02/50      Euronova               at 8"981
3.  Tuka Rocha                  Lola B02/50      Minardi                at 9"612
4.  Vitaly Petrov               Lola B02/50      Euronova               at 12"720
5.  Giacomo Ricci               Lola B02/50      FMS                    at 14"294
6.  Fausto Ippoliti             Lola B02/50      Minardi                at 22"569
7.  Matteo Cressoni             Lola B02/50      Vanni/Traini           at 25"259
8.  Gavin Cronje                Lola B02/50      Autosport              at 34"540
9.  Ivan Bellarosa              Lola B02/50      Avelon                 at 35"130
10. Frankie Provenzano          Lola B02/50      F.3000 Rookies' Team   at 43"601
11. Marco Mocci                 Lola B02/50      FMS                    at 53"218
12. Francesco Dracone           Lola B02/50      Euronova               at 1'09"560
13. Roldan Rodriguez            Lola B02/50      Minardi                at 1 lap
14. Stefano Attianese           Lola B02/50      Avelon                 at 13 laps
DNS Gian Maria Gabbiani         Lola B99/50      Facondini Racing
